    Japanese. Occupation (s) Film director, screenwriter. Children. Tōya Satō. Parent. Kanichi Satō (father) Junya Satō (佐藤 純彌, Satō Jun'ya, 6 November 1932 – 9 February 2019) was a Japanese film director and screenwriter. His son, Tōya Satō (佐藤 東弥, Satō Tōya), is also a film director.
